Lacawac Sanctuary and Biological Field Station is excited to announce the 6th annual Lacawac Ecology Conference (LEC) to be held October 27-28, 2017. It will be held at Lacawac Sanctuary in the Pocono Mountains of Northeastern Pennsylvania.

LEC provides: - A great venue for connecting with regional scientists - An opportunity to discuss research ideas in an informal setting (for both faculty and students) - Building new collaborations in the Northeast Region - Lodging in our beautiful and historic Great Camp Lodge, which is listed on the National Register of Historic Places This year we have Dr. Courtney Wighdal-Perry of SUNY Fredonia as our plenary speaker. Dr. Wighdal-Perry's primary research interests are in understanding how environmental change influences organisms that live in lakes. This includes aspects of phytoplankton ecology, lake response to climate change and anthropogenic effects, regional synchrony of such responses, and the influence of physical lake characteristics in shaping food web interactions.
